Different photodegradation behavior of barnidipine under natural and forced irradiation

作者:Ioele Giuseppina; Oliverio Filomena; Andreu Inmaculada; De Luca Michele; Miranda Miguel A; Ragno Gaetano*
来源:Journal of Photochemistry and Photobiology A: Chemistry , 2010, 215(2-3): 205-213.
DOI:10.1016/j.jphotochem.2010.08.019

摘要

An in depth study on photodegradation of barnidipine, a new 1,4-dihydropyridine antihypertensive drug, was performed by exposing the drug to natural and stressing light irradiation. A different degradation process and distribution of photoproducts under different light sources and irradiation power were demonstrated. Degradation kinetics, reactive excited states involved, transient species and photoproducts generated-were investigated. Exposure of barnidipine to forced irradiation caused a complex degradation pathway.
